Qube in Oswestry is celebrating this week after raising over £10,000 for a new bus. The community organisation, which operates Oswestry Dial-a-ride, launched the ‘Buy Us a Bus’ campaign last October to replace one of its older buses. Dial-a-Ride supports some of the most vulnerable people in the community and it’s the only way some can visit friends and family, or get to appointments.

Qube would like to thank the many private donors who have given money, as well as organisations like Oswestry Rotary Club, Star Housing, West Felton and St Martin’s Parish Councils and Much Wenlock Forester Trust and Stan’s Supermarket in St Martins. The Hilton Jones Trust also agreed to donate a further £5,000 once the target was reached.

Store Manager at Stan’s supermarket in St Martins said: ”We are happy to support the Dial-A-Ride bus appeal, it’s the only way some of our customers can do their shopping and many of them stay on afterwards for a cup of tea. We believe that anything that helps people to carry on living independently and stay connected with their friends and community has got to be a good thing.”
